Wolf Clinical
EMR software that thinks the way you do
Wolf Clinical is the heart of Wolf’s electronic medical record (EMR) suite. Designed by physicians for physicians, Wolf Clinical helps physicians track, monitor and manage patients’ clinical information quickly and accurately.
With Wolf Clinical physicians can quickly enter encounter notes in standardized online charts; generate prescriptions; issue complete referral letters and medical summaries; access relevant electronic lab results—even show patients their lab results and medications in an easy-to-understand graphical format.
Physicians have access to over 100 visit-specific templates with the program; templates can be customized easily to fit any doctor or clinic-specific needs. These templates help speed the complete documentation of patient encounters for a wide variety of visit types including ophthalmology appointments, pre-natal appointments, well-baby checks, depression, ear infections, headaches, neck pain and many more.
Finally, Wolf Clinical includes additional modules that enhance the value of the EMR to the physician, including Wolf Chronic Disease Management, a module to simplify the management of complex chronic disease patients; Wolf Practice Search, a patient demographic tool that harnesses patient and clinic data so you can proactively manage your patients and your business; and Wolf Drug Interaction, a drug interaction system that proactively checks for adverse drug-to-drug, drug-to-allergy and drug-to-condition reactions.

| SOAP and consultant-specific template |
|
Access over 100 SOAP templates or quickly customize your own; Wolf Clinical comes with more SOAP templates than any other Clinical program! Designed by physicians for physicians, these templates cover a wide variety of visit reasons from allergies and back pain to earaches and depression. |

| Wolf Practice Search |
|
Quickly create complex queries and immediately find the answers in your practice. Results can be easily integrated into the Wolf follow-up system for patient recall, or saved as rules that trigger when the patient is in the office. Easily incorporate clinical guidelines and best practices into your practice. |
 |
| Flexible data entry options for quick patient encounters |
|
Dictate encounter notes directly into the system from voice recognition software; type notes using the keyboard or use a stylus and your Tablet PC. Create your own commonly used ‘pick list’ of words, phrases, and questions to speed up the recording of encounter notes. |
 |
| Send-to-Word® |
|
Standard forms, letters and other documents can be automatically output from the patient record to formatted Microsoft® Word documents to be faxed, emailed, mailed, or printed. |
 |
| Drug Interaction Module |
|
Licensed from Cerner Multum, receive proactive alerts when a medication is found to interact adversely in a drug-to-drug, drug-to-allergy, drug-to-allergy category, or drug-to-condition scenario. |
 |
| Quick Referrals |
|
Define frequently and commonly used referrals and tests to select one at a time or in multiples. |
 |
| Chronic Disease Management Tools |
|
Ease the difficult task of managing complex chronic diseases such as asthma, hypertension, and diabetes with disease-specific templates, flowsheets, and proactive alerts to help monitor patients for follow-up visits and tests. |
 |
| Prenatal Module |
|
A comprehensive module that tracks the current pregnancy; obstetrical, gynecological, PM, and family histories; physical examination notes; antenatal visit records; and delivery records. |
 |
| Child Development Records |
|
Prompts you with age-appropriate examination, lab, social and developmental fields. Integrates with Wolf Vaccination tracking program and growth charts. |
 |
| Electronic WCB Reports |
|
Electronic WCB forms are integrated with your clinical visit. Write your note and automatically send to WCB along with billing information. |
 |
| Wolf Cardiac Risk Calculator |
|
Based on the Framingham study, provides an individualized assessment of the patient’s current risk and potential risk if the patient modified specific risks, as well as current values of cardiac risk factors. Print as a patient handout. |
